About The Position

These duties include training in proper procedures for inspections of work being done by contractors, including widening & resurfacing projects; Hazard elimination (safety upgrading); Signing; Guardrail; Intersections; Drainage facilities; Assisting in surveying; Form & reinforcing steel; Concrete placement on structures; Flexible & rigid pavement; Assist in bituminous plants; Perform tests on concrete & soil. The student will perform support functions in record keeping, maintain accurate data of work performed, organize materials & compiles information to assist in report preparation. Our engineers are in the field overseeing projects being constructed from the ground up. Whether it is a simple roadway resurfacing or the construction of a new bridge, our civil engineers are in the middle of it all! May work in various counties (Delaware, Fayette, Franklin, Madison, Marion, Morrow, Pickaway, and Union) based on the location of the construction project assigned. An internship with ODOT provides: Opportunity to learn the intricacies of the field from experienced professionals The ability to discover new skills unavailable in the classroom that enhances credibility and sets you apart from the rest A fast-paced, high-energy internship that will provide meaningful preparation for future professional employment Flexible hours adjusted to your school schedule As an ODOT College Intern you may have the following opportunity: Upon graduation, interns are eligible to apply to be an ODOT employee through the Transportation Civil Engineering (TCE) Program. This program gives a new engineer the on-the-job experience, continued education through training and seminars offered at ODOT and the ability to work with Professional Engineers leading towards the requirements necessary in obtaining their P.E. certification. Learn more about this program by visiting the TCE website at\: transportation.ohio.gov/TCEP To be eligible, you must be in good academic standing, pursuing a degree and be able to provide proof of Enrollment Documentation including your GPA.
